Almost done? Do you choose to walk or sprint

Wednesday is not for everyone.

Late in the afternoon during my last strategic planning session, I asked my group how they were doing. I could tell the energy in the room was waning. Not unnatural. Each of us only has so much gas in the tank, and on that day we were working hard.

I asked them how they wanted to finish. We can choose to walk across the finish line, or we can choose that final lap sprint. They chose to sprint, we recalibrated, and then we kept at it for another few hours.

So, how do you want to finish the week? Walk to Friday with your dignity, or shall we turn it up a bit?

It’s up to you, but you don’t have to do it alone. Let’s do this together. I believe in you!
